The main thing I appear to be missing is keywords in my URL. How truly important is that in today's SEO world and how much time or ranking would be lost if I do not have control to change the external links to my website if I decided to migrate to a keyword relevant url?
-
I agree with Marcus - if you are creating new urls and articles - keyword rich urls can deliver some added value but are overall of lesser importance to other contributing page factors.
-Phil
-
Hey, it's a nice thing to have, desirable for sure, but consider it something to do for new pages and articles rather than something you desperately want to change on existing content. I would always avoid changing page names if at all possible and where you are ticking 35 out of 36 boxes as above this is not going to bring big rewards.
An exact answer, would always depend on the specific keyword, page, case etc but as a general rule of thumb, I sincerely would not lose any sleep over this one!
